No reason not to get a refurb, our last 2 have been refurbs. You take a chance of getting a lemon whether you buy new or refurb, so why not save some money.

I'd get Apple Care were I you. The monitor on the wifes IMac (a refurb) went up when it was 15 months old, 3 months out of warranty. They wanted $800 to fix the monitor so we just ended up hooking a dell 2209WA up to it. Decent little monitor for what we paid and a better display then what was in the iMac for sure, but yeah.

I'd get the apple care, shit does happen, it's just an annoyance when it happens in warranty, it really sucks when it happens a few weeks out of warranty.

Don't know what to tell you about logic. Try it out for yourself and see if it is what you are looking for.
